This comparison looks at two Fluke clamp meters designed for different needs.
The Fluke 324 True-RMS Clamp Meter covers general electrical tasks, while the Fluke 902 FC HVAC Clamp Meter focuses on HVAC-specific measurements.

How Does The Fluke 324 True-rms Clamp Meter Handle Everyday Electrical Measurements?
Yes, the Fluke 324 covers a broad range of common electrical checks well. It works for both AC and DC voltage and current, plus resistance and temperature.
This meter is practical for electricians and maintenance workers who need accurate readings without fuss. I found the True RMS feature helpful for measuring non-linear loads reliably. The clamp jaw fits conductors up to 30mm, so it’s easy to use without disconnecting wires. It also includes a backlit display, making readings visible in dim spaces. Safety ratings mean you can trust it in various environments.
Key features for electrical troubleshooting
- Measures AC current up to 400 A and AC/DC voltage up to 600 V
- True RMS sensing for accurate readings on complex waveforms
- Backlit display for visibility in low light
- Clamp jaw opening fits up to 30mm conductors
- Audible continuity sensor for quick circuit checks
- Safety rated for CAT IV 300V and CAT III 600V environments

What Hvac-specific Functions Does The Fluke 902 Fc Bring To The Table?
It depends on the HVAC tasks you handle. The Fluke 902 FC specializes in measurements relevant to heating and cooling systems. It has features not found in general clamp meters.
This meter offers microamp DC current measurements useful for flame rod testing, and an extended resistance range to check thermistors. It also captures flue gas temperature and connects wirelessly to your phone via Fluke Connect. True RMS readings ensure accuracy with complex signals common in HVAC equipment. The meter is a bit heavier but packs features that HVAC professionals rely on daily.
HVAC-focused capabilities that stand out
- Measures 200 microamp DC current for flame rod testing
- Extended resistance range up to 60 kiloohms for thermistors
- Flue gas temperature measurement included
- Bluetooth connectivity through Fluke Connect app
- True RMS voltage and current for non-linear signals

Which meter offers better measurement versatility?
The Fluke 324 covers broad electrical measurements, while the 902 FC adds HVAC-specific options like flame rod current and flue gas temperature.
| Metric | Fluke 324 True-RMS Clamp Meter | Fluke 902 FC HVAC Clamp Meter |
|---|---|---|
| AC Current Max | 400 A | Not specified (suitable for HVAC ranges) |
| DC Microamp Current | No | 200 microamp for flame rod |
| Resistance Range | Up to 4 kiloohms | Up to 60 kiloohms |
| Temperature Measurement | Yes | Flue gas temperature |
| Bluetooth Connectivity | No | Yes (Fluke Connect) |
Ratings: Versatility is strong on both but specialized HVAC needs favor the 902 FC.
Edge: Choose the 324 for general electrical work; the 902 FC for HVAC-focused diagnostics.
How do the meters differ in portability and design?
The 324 is slightly lighter and smaller, making it easier to handle for extended periods. The 902 FC is a bit bulkier due to added features.
| Metric | Fluke 324 True-RMS Clamp Meter | Fluke 902 FC HVAC Clamp Meter |
|---|---|---|
| Weight | 0.66 pounds | 0.92 pounds |
| Dimensions (HxWxL) | 3.15 x 11.0 x 9.45 inches | 2.36 x 11.0 x 11.02 inches |
| Clamp Jaw Opening | 30 mm | Not specified |
Ratings: The 324 wins for lightness and compactness.
Edge: The 324 suits users valuing portability; the 902 FC fits those prioritizing features over size.

Can I use the Fluke 324 for HVAC system checks?
The Fluke 324 handles general electrical measurements but lacks HVAC-specific features like flame rod testing. For detailed HVAC diagnostics, the Fluke 902 FC is better suited.
Does the Fluke 902 FC require a smartphone to function?
No, the Fluke 902 FC works independently as a clamp meter. The Bluetooth connection and app are optional tools to enhance data logging and sharing.
Which meter is easier for beginners to use?
The Fluke 324 has a simpler interface and fewer specialized modes, making it easier for beginners. The 902 FC has more features that may require some learning.
Are both meters safe to use on commercial electrical systems?
Yes, both meters meet safety standards. The Fluke 324 provides clear CAT IV and CAT III ratings, while the 902 FC is built rugged for industrial HVAC environments.
Can the Fluke 902 FC measure temperature like the Fluke 324?
Yes, the 902 FC measures flue gas temperature, which is specific to HVAC needs. The 324 offers general temperature measurement as well.
